What's going on in December at my library
However, the December incentives have started off nicely. We are usually pretty busy with classes coming and going, but the month of December is a month of giving, so the library is just going to keep on giving. We are so sick of looking at the two dollar fines our students have incurred from late books and we are out of tissues, so only for the month of December we are letting our students bring in tissues as a way to take care of the fines.
